← heapsort-ai

Dependency Injection

1 items

DOCDEV.to AI·4/17/2026

Mastering Dependency Injection in SwiftUI: Sharing AI Clients with @Environment

Dieser Inhalt behandelt architektonische Herausforderungen wie Prop Drilling und globale Singletons bei der Integration mehrerer KI-Clients (z.B. OpenAI, CoreML) in SwiftUI-Anwendungen. Er plädiert für SwiftUIs `@Environment` zur Implementierung impliziter Abhängigkeitsinjektion, um eine saubere und entkoppelte Architektur für die Verwaltung dieser KI-Clients zu fördern.

27